Costa Rica EF Tours for Middle School

We need to make a decision tonight about signing my son up for an 8 day Costa Rica trip through his Middle School. I've read all kinds of reviews, but most are very old and/or regarding trips in Europe. We understand they aren't going to be staying in luxury accomodations and the food will be basic - that's fine. I'm more concerned about safety, etc. My son really wants to go and he's a responsible kid.
Please share any experiences or suggestions you have regarding trips through EF in Costa Rica for students.

I haven't been to CR so can't help you w/ that. But my understanding about EF tours - any complaints are not about safety. Mostly that they are expensive for what one gets. If you are OK with the costs, I personally wouldn't have concerns re his safety.
